On Wed, 2004-09-01 at 08:31, KOBAYASHI Yasuhiro wrote:
> What about the following patch:
> *** c:/home/kobayays/src/emacs/lisp/vc.el~ Wed Sep 1 15:16:40 2004
> --- c:/home/kobayays/src/emacs/lisp/vc.el Wed Sep 1 15:05:08 2004
> ***************
> *** 644,649 ****
> --- 644,652 ----
> :type '(repeat number)
> :group 'vc)
>
> + ;;;###autoload
> + (defvar vc-hostname-fs-path-re "\\`\\([\\/][\\/]\\|/net/\\|/afs/\\)\\'")
> +
> ;; vc-annotate functionality (CVS only).
> (defvar vc-annotate-mode nil
> "Variable indicating if VC-Annotate mode is active.")
That doesn't look right. If you want to ensure every backend sees the
variable when needed, place it into vc-hooks.el (this is the
always-loaded portion of VC). It needs to have a good doc string
though. Not having followed the discussion until now, I have hardly any
idea what the variable is supposed to do. The doc string suggested in
an earlier patch:
"Regular expression to identify remote folders"
isn't much help either. ("Folder" is not an Emacs term, to begin
with.) Please clarify. Also, if this is a general mechanism to
identify directories on remote hosts, I wonder if only VC is concerned
with it. Perhaps the regexp needs to go to a different place
altogether?
